What is laser welding
Laser welding is a joining process that uses a highly focused beam of light to melt and fuse materials—typically metals— with precise control. The concentrated energy creates a small heat-affected zone, allowing for deep, narrow welds with minimal impact on surrounding material.
Because laser welding can be automated and produces clean, high-quality seams, it is widely used in industries such as automotive, aerospace, electronics, and medical device manufacturing. Laser welding can be performed in continuous or pulsed modes and is especially effective for thin materials, complex geometries, and parts requiring minimal post-weld finishing.
